Stokesia laevis 'Mel's'

Common name: Stokes' Aster 'Mel's'

Description: This delightful North American native perennial produces an abundance of large, fluffy cornflower-like blooms in soft lavender-blue shades throughout summer and into autumn. The flowers, measuring up to 8cm across, have a distinctive ragged, fringed appearance with a paler centre, creating an informal, cottage garden charm. The blooms are held on sturdy stems above rosettes of evergreen to semi-evergreen foliage, and the plant flowers continuously over a remarkably long season, often from early summer right through to the first frosts. This is an exceptionally drought-tolerant and low-maintenance perennial that thrives in sunny, well-drained positions where many other plants struggle. The long flowering period and pollinator appeal make this invaluable for prairie-style plantings, gravel gardens, or the front of sunny borders. Excellent for cutting.

Other benefits: very long flowering season, drought tolerant, low maintenance, excellent for cutting, semi-evergreen foliage

Wildlife attraction: bees, butterflies, pollinators

Height & spread (approx.) at 10 years: 0.4m x 0.4m

Position: full sun to partial shade; flowers most prolifically in full sun

Soil pH: adaptable to most soils; performs well in neutral to slightly acidic conditions

Moisture: low to moderate watering required; highly drought tolerant once established; must have excellent drainage

Winter hardiness: very cold hardy to -20°C
